开源社区
2026-04-16
来源:Phoronix
6 小时前
Linux内核6.11 RC版亮相:Rust安全加固与续航优化成焦点
这两天,Linux 内核开发社区又迎来了一次常规但意义非凡的更新——Linux 内核 6.11 的首个 RC(Release Candidate,候选发布)版本已经向全球开发者开放测试。对于不熟悉内核开发节奏的朋友来说,RC 版本就像是正式版发布前的“预演”,它标志着新功能的大框架已经冻结,进入了查漏补缺和最终打磨的阶段。

这次更新的核心看点,依然围绕着两个近年来持续火热的话题展开:一是用 Rust 语言为内核“添砖加瓦”的进程,二是对设备,尤其是移动设备,能源效率的精细化调控。这听起来可能有些技术化,但内核的每一次“呼吸”,其实都与你我手中的设备息息相关。
**Rust 的“攻城略地”:从实验到主流**
让我们先聊聊 Rust。自 6.1 版本内核首次引入对 Rust 的试验性支持以来,这个以内存安全和并发性能著称的现代编程语言,在内核中的“地盘”就在稳步扩大。到了 6.11 版本,这种推进不再是小心翼翼的试探,而是成体系、有重点的深化。
内核维护者们正在系统性地用 Rust 重写或新建一些内核子系统的基础设施和驱动框架。这并非为了追求时髦,而是为了解决一个困扰 C 语言数十年的顽疾:内存安全问题。用 C 语言编写内核代码,就像在钢丝上跳舞,对指针的精细操作稍有不慎,就可能引发难以追踪的系统崩溃或安全漏洞。而 Rust 的所有权系统和编译时检查,能在代码运行前就拦截大量此类错误,相当于给内核开发加上了一道“安全护栏”。
对于普通开发者而言,这意味着什么?首先,未来基于 Linux 的系统和设备,其底层稳定性与安全性将得到结构性增强。其次,这也为更多开发者参与内核贡献降低了门槛——你不必再是精通 C 语言和指针玄学的大师,也能用更现代的 Rust 工具为内核生态贡献力量。当然,这个过程是渐进且审慎的,C 语言的核心地位在可预见的未来不会动摇,但 Rust 正逐渐从一个“可选项”变成构建更可靠内核组件的“优选方案”。
**能源管理:让每一毫瓦电力都物尽其用**
如果说 Rust 的引入关乎系统的“健康”与“安全”,那么本次更新在能源管理上的优化,则直接关系到我们手中设备的“体力”和“耐力”。

新版本引入了一套新的能效调控机制。你可以把它想象成一个更智能、更懂你的“设备管家”。传统的电源管理可能像是一个粗放的电闸,只在设备空闲时简单降频或休眠。而新的机制则能更精细地感知不同硬件组件(如 CPU、GPU、内存、网络模块)在不同工作负载下的实际功耗,并动态协调它们的工作状态。
举个例子,当你在手机上播放本地视频时,屏幕和解码芯片是耗电大户,而蜂窝网络模块可能处于低负载状态。新的能效调控器能够更精准地识别这一场景,在保证视频流畅播放的同时,将网络模块的功耗降至最低,而不是对整个系统进行“一刀切”的省电处理。这种“精细化运营”的思路,对于提升笔记本电脑、平板电脑和智能手机等移动设备的续航能力至关重要。
尤其是在如今 ARM 架构芯片(如高通骁龙、苹果 M 系列)大行其道的时代,硬件本身已经具备了极强的能效比,软件层面的协同优化就成了挖掘续航潜力的关键。Linux 内核作为众多移动操作系统(如 Android)和嵌入式设备的基石,其能效管理的每一次进步,最终都会转化为用户手中设备更持久的陪伴。
**内核演进:一场静默的革命**
观察 Linux 内核近几年的发展轨迹,我们会发现一些清晰的趋势。它不再仅仅追求极致的性能或支持更多的硬件型号——这些固然重要,但已逐渐成为“基本功”。当前的核心焦点,正转向如何构建一个更**安全**、更**高效**、更**可维护**的底层基础。
安全,由 Rust 等现代语言和不断强化的安全模块来推动;高效,体现在对能源、I/O、调度的精细化管控上;可维护性,则通过改进代码结构、开发工具和引入更清晰的抽象来提升。这些变化并非一蹴而就,而是像涓涓细流,汇聚在每个像 6.11 这样的版本迭代中。
对于广大的开源社区开发者和依赖 Linux 的企业来说,这种稳健而持续的进化模式,提供了宝贵的确定性和升级动力。你不必担心某个版本会带来颠覆性的、不兼容的巨变,但每隔一段时间回头再看,会发现整个生态已经向前迈进了一大步。
Linux 内核 6.11 的 RC1 版本,正是这场静默革命中的一个最新路标。它没有炫目的噱头,却实实在在地在加固地基、优化管线。当它最终成为主流发行版的默认内核时,我们或许不会明显感知到它的存在,但更稳定的系统、更长久的续航,正是这些扎实工作带给每一位用户的礼物。开源世界的魅力,往往就藏在这些看似平凡、却影响深远的代码提交之中。
加载中...